Carnival Cruise Lines Asks ‘Didja Ever?’

carnival_didja_ever.jpg

Carnival Cruise Lines has launched a new social media campaign which asks people to submit to the brand’s Facebook page their “Didja Ever” firsts. Carnival is collecting the top 100 Firsts and will award some of them cruise vacations and other activities.

“The ‘Didja Ever’ campaign is all about sharing and fulfilling firsts, so Carnival’s page on Facebook made perfect sense to be our home base for people to share, track and cheer others on,” said Roger Baldacci, EVP, Executive Creative Director of Arnold Worldwide, the advertising agency that developed the campaign with Carnival. “We’re bringing elements of the participatory fun experienced by guests on Carnival’s vessels to anyone who wants to build a list of things they’ve always wished to do and maybe get a little help to make it happen.”

To promote participation, television spots will air network daytime and primetime.
